The latest folk-pop release from Andrew Patterson,inspired by Sally Rooney’s book “Normal People,” as well as the recent television adaptation.

Captured by the characterisation within the book the song is a call to the struggle in each of us to fit in despite all of our quirks and insecurities. The realisation that really, no one is truly normal, and everyone is searching for the same sense of belonging.

Recorded in Subzero Studios with producer Michael McCluskey, it features Chris McCann on drums and was mastered by Pete Maher (U2, The Killers, Snow Patrol, Damien Rice).

As a recipient of the Arts Council of Northern Ireland’s Individuals Emergency Resilience Programme funding, Andrew has been thankful for the opportunity to bring this song to life.

Andrew Patterson is a singer songwriter based in Belfast, Northern Ireland. Taking influence from the songwriting of Glen Hansard, Bruce Springsteen and Foy Vance, he writes anthemic yet intimate, indie folk songs deeply rooted in hope, faith and love.
